What Does an HVAC Blower Motor Do?
The blower motor powers the fan that circulates air through your HVAC system. During cooling, it pushes air across the evaporator coil and distributes the cooled air through the home's ductwork. During heating, it moves warmed air into living spaces.A blower motor may be either a traditional fixed-speed model or a variable-speed/electronically controlled motor. The correct replacement depends on the HVAC system's make, model, electrical specifications, and control configuration.

Common Signs of a Failing Blower Motor
Watch for these warning signs:- Weak airflow from multiple vents
- HVAC system running without moving much air
- Blower fan making grinding, squealing, or rattling sounds
- Motor starting and stopping unexpectedly
- Burning or overheating odors
- Certain rooms becoming noticeably warmer or cooler
- HVAC system shutting down because of overheating
- Increasing energy consumption

Blower Motor Repair vs. Replacement
Not every blower motor problem requires a new motor. Depending on the diagnosis, the issue could involve a capacitor, wiring connection, control board, relay, or another component.When Replacement May Make Sense
Replacement is commonly considered when the motor has:- Burned-out windings
- Severe bearing damage
- Repeated overheating
- Significant mechanical wear
- An electrical failure that makes repair impractical
- Poor performance despite appropriate troubleshooting

What to Expect During Blower Motor Replacement
A professional replacement typically follows a structured process.Step 1: Diagnose the HVAC System
The technician checks airflow, electrical connections, motor operation, controls, and related components to confirm the source of the problem.Step 2: Identify the Correct Replacement
The replacement motor must match the HVAC equipment's requirements. Technicians may verify voltage, horsepower, speed, mounting configuration, and control type.Step 3: Remove the Faulty Motor
Power is safely disconnected before the defective motor and associated components are removed.Step 4: Install and Test the New Motor

Expert Tips for Preventing Blower Problems
Regular HVAC maintenance can help identify developing blower issues before they become major failures. Replace or clean the air filter according to the manufacturer's recommendations, keep supply and return vents unobstructed, and pay attention to changes in airflow or unusual sounds.If some rooms suddenly receive much less air than others, don't immediately assume the blower motor has failed. Duct restrictions, closed dampers, dirty filters, and other airflow problems can produce similar symptoms.
It's also wise to address unusual motor noises early. A squealing or grinding sound may indicate mechanical wear that deserves inspection.

Many blower motors can provide years of service, but lifespan varies with equipment quality, operating conditions, maintenance, and usage. Frequent overheating or restricted airflow can contribute to premature failure.Can a bad blower motor cause weak airflow?
Yes. A malfunctioning motor may fail to reach the required speed or may stop intermittently, resulting in weak or inconsistent airflow. However, clogged filters and duct problems can create similar symptoms.Can I replace an HVAC blower motor myself?
Blower motor replacement involves electrical connections and HVAC components. Incorrect installation can damage equipment or create safety hazards, so professional installation is generally recommended.Why is my HVAC blower making a loud noise?
Grinding, squealing, rattling, or humming can result from motor wear, loose components, debris, electrical problems, or other mechanical issues. The exact cause requires inspection.Should I repair or replace the blower motor?
That depends on the motor's condition, HVAC system age, repair cost, and availability of compatible parts. A qualified technician can compare the options and explain which solution is more practical.How quickly should I address a blower motor problem?
